Definitions of emergency brake words
- noun emergency brake hand brake in car 1
- countable noun emergency brake In a vehicle, the emergency brake is a brake which the driver operates with his or her hand, and uses, for example, in emergencies or when parking. 0
- noun emergency brake A brake which can be used by passengers in a vehicle to stop in event of an emergency. 0
